Transponder Keys

Transponder keys have to be programmed correctly to begin the vehicle. A normal transponder key looks like a regular metal key with a top made of plastic (like the one above). This key contains a microchip which sends signals each time it is placed in the ignition. If the signal matches, your car will begin. This technology was created to stop theft of cars and it has been very effective - the amount of cars stolen has dropped significantly since it was introduced.

You'll need to take your vehicle to a specialist to get an updated transponder. In general, you will require a visit to your local automotive locksmith or dealer. The dealership will cost more because they have to connect your key to your vehicle. If you own an extra transponder this will help you avoid going to the dealership.

Most times you'll find an alternative key at your local automotive store or the closest AutoZone location. The staff at these stores will be able to cut the key and then use a specific machine in order to program it for your car. This will help you save the cost of going to the dealer, and could even assist you in avoiding towing fees!

The main reason for having transponder keys is to prevent car theft. Before, thieves could insert the key in the ignition and then turn it on using a method known as hot wiring. This was simple for thieves since they only needed to connect the two wires of the car and the keys. However since the introduction of transponder keys, this became much more difficult to do.

A transponder key is a great method to keep your car safe from theft. The transponder will not allow your car to start if it hasn't been programmed to match with the signal that is sent by the key to the vehicle. This will prevent thieves from hot wiring your vehicle and make it harder for them.

Remote Keys

It wasn't that long ago that losing or misplacing keys to your car was not a huge issue. If you had spare keys, it was easy to contact roadside assistance or a locksmith to get back on the road. The process is much more complex in the present. Based on the model and year of your car replacing stolen or lost keys may require a number of steps and cost you hundreds of dollars. It is essential to keep the spare key in a secure place.

Transponder chips are embedded in the key fobs of a majority of cars made since 1995. The chips are designed to only work with your car. If you lose your key fob it's important to find a locksmith who is experienced with your type of car.

A good automotive locksmith can replace your lost keys even without the original fob. They'll be able to program the new key so that it can control the locks and ignition in your vehicle. They might also be able repair the key you have currently to make it function as new.

Another option is to get a new key created using the VIN number of your vehicle. This can be done at the dealership or a locksmith however it's likely that it will be more expensive than hiring an expert locksmith. This method only works only if the code for your particular vehicle is in place, which isn't always the case.

You can also have a locksmith reset your lock so that even if you have the original key, anyone using it will not be able open your doors or start your engine. Rekeying your locks is a cheaper alternative to getting a replacement key, and is an excellent way to add an extra layer of security to your vehicle.
